The MacDowell Colony: A Musical History of America's Premier Artists' Community. By Bridget Falconer-Salkeld. Lanham, MD: Scarecrow Press, 2005. [xi, 467 p. ISBN 0-8108-5419-8. $55.] Index, bibliography, illustrations.

The MacDowell Colony for creative artists in Peterborough, New Hampshire has been fostering the careers of composers, writers, and visual artists for almost one hundred years. Some of the most distinguished names in American arts and letters are on its rolls: Aaron Copland, Thornton Wilder, Willa Cather, James Baldwin, and Leonard Bernstein number among them.
